Transaction 87f824b790256089f9e4f5b5390a48bf306ed2bdee52695be5aee5695980aab8
2 Input
2 Outputs
- 87f824b790256089f9e4f5b5390a48bf306ed2bdee52695be5aee5695980aab8:0
- 87f824b790256089f9e4f5b5390a48bf306ed2bdee52695be5aee5695980aab8:1
value 150000000
address 12G5bohd7haFYaypExGd95sAKdFsM2NgEA
value 70667882
address 1C1S7sQAgiQm3BBsp7Ks5t59xZrbSimtwW